Web14 nov. 2024 · Expect to pay between $6 and $20 per square foot for your floor heating system. That means that the average 2,300-square-foot home will cost anywhere from $13,800 to $48,000 to heat the entire house. Most homeowners heat a few key areas of the home to save money, however. You might choose to heat your bathroom, kitchen, and …

In floor radiant heat works best with tile floor cause tile adds thermal mass. as for having that half of the house be cold if there is no basement and it's not enclosed, the bottom of the floor system should be sealed (plywood or something) and insulated leaving a air gap near the top of the cavity in the joist space.
